Buggegården Bryggeri is a farm brewery in Nykirke, Vestfold, run by Ole, Hanneli and Erling – two journalists and a teacher who changed careers for farming and craft beer. The ambition is to brew with their own ingredients: grain and hops from the farm. Erling, a certified beer guide and cider guide, brews unfiltered beer in small batches with a local character. The flagship Gammal Gris IPA is Norway's first alcohol-free farm beer, made exclusively from farm-grown ingredients. The brewery offers brewing courses, beer tastings, a pub and events in the farmyard.
